Hi can any1 help me my gear Box on my 306 1.6 has packed up and wondereing What gear Box are fitted to them
MA gearbox.

Most likely triple linkage unless its an early ph1.

Same as on other PSA 1.6s of the same era (Saxo/106 etc) though they have slightly different ratios. You could use a 1.4 'box, it will physically fit but the 1.6 is supposed to be a bit stronger.
Cheers mate Its a 2002 so will have the tripple

all ma gearboxes are weak I went through 3 in my 1.4 I had and the saxo/106 ones have a slightly different top linkage as the angle is on the side and not on the flat, pic attached of the difference (the best I can show)
There are 2 different long linkages, if you buy a box with the other tyre can just change the linkage.
different bell housings too between Iron and Alloy blocks, the sport models got bigger sun and planet gears too
